A professional football club based in Gweru, Zimbabwe that is wholly owned by the Air Force of Zimbabwe.

The Club was established in 1984 and to date, it has won several major honors on the domestic soccer scene.

CHAPUNGU COMPLETES GWERU DERBY DOUBLE IN STYLE

Chapungu Football Club underlined their dominance over Midlands State University FC with a commanding 4–1 victory in the Gweru Derby at Ascot Stadium this afternoon, completing a league double over their spirited neighbours.

The result follows Chapungu's 3–0 victory in the reverse fixture at MSU on April 19, meaning the Waru Waru boys have scored seven goals and conceded just one across the two derby encounters this season.

Farawu Matare opened the scoring in the 20th minute, tapping home a well-delivered cross before turning provider on the stroke of halftime, when his pinpoint delivery found Edward 'Kariba' Watson, who headed home to make it 2–0.

Two minutes after the restart, Thulani Ndimande rose highest to head home Tafadzwa Marufu's well-weighted free kick and extend Chapungu's advantage.

MSU FC pulled one back from the penalty spot in the 80th minute after Tanaka Zingwe was adjudged to have handled the ball inside the box, but Chapungu remained composed and sealed victory in the 90th minute when Marufu powered home at the near post following a defence-splitting pass from Brian 'Smesh' Ndlovu.

The result reflected Chapungu's attacking efficiency, tactical discipline and collective composure, particularly after MSU's late response.

CHAPUNGU BACK TO WINNING WAYS IN STYLE

Chapungu Football Club returned to winning ways in emphatic fashion, overcoming a determined Vhembe Stars Academy 4–0 in a crucial ZIFA Central Region Soccer League Matchday 19 game in hand at Ascot Stadium this afternoon.

The complexion of the contest changed in the 20th minute when the Vhembe Stars goalkeeper was shown a red card for denying Farawu Matare a clear goalscoring opportunity after bringing down the Chapungu new signing just outside the box.

Chapungu made the numerical advantage count eleven minutes later when Madlenkosi Gasela calmly finished a pinpoint cut-back from Matare to give the hosts a 1–0 lead at the break.

The Waru Waru continued to apply pressure after the interval and doubled their advantage in the 70th minute. Edward 'Kariba' Watson beat his marker before unselfishly squaring the ball to Brandon 'Szoboszlai' Manyenyawo, who calmly converted from close range.

Watson then added his name to the scoresheet in the 77th minute, confidently dispatching a penalty after a Vhembe Stars defender handled the ball inside the box.

Manyenyawo completed his brace four minutes later, rising superbly to head home a well-delivered corner from Brian 'Smesh' Ndlovu and cap a commanding Chapungu performance.

CHAPUNGU DENIED BY FINE MARGINS IN GWANDA

Chapungu Football Club suffered a narrow 1–0 defeat to hosts ZRP Gwanda in a tightly contested ZIFA Central Region Soccer League Matchday 20 encounter played at Phelandaba Stadium this afternoon.

The decisive moment arrived deep into first-half stoppage time, with ZRP Gwanda awarded a free kick just outside the Chapungu penalty area. The hosts made the opportunity count, producing a well-executed finish in the 45+5th minute to take a 1–0 lead into the break.

Chapungu responded with renewed purpose after the interval and created several opportunities in search of an equalizer. However, the final touch proved elusive as the hosts' defence held firm to protect their slender advantage.

Chapungu's task became even more challenging in the 80th minute when attacking midfielder Madlenkosi Galesa was shown a red card after receiving a second booking. Despite being reduced to 10 men, the boys continued to push forward and battled until the final whistle.

While the result was disappointing, Chapungu's determination and fighting spirit remained evident, particularly in their efforts to salvage something from the contest despite the numerical disadvantage.

WARU WARU FALL TO BLANKET MINE IN TOP-OF-THE-TABLE CLASH

Chapungu Football Club suffered a 3–0 defeat to log leaders BlanketMine Football Club in a fiercely contested ZIFA Central Region Soccer League Matchday 18 top-of-the-table encounter played at Sabawe Stadium in the gold-mining town of Gwanda this afternoon.

The hosts broke the deadlock in the 26th minute through an unfortunate own goal before the complexion of the match changed six minutes later when Chapungu were reduced to 10 men following the dismissal of one of the defenders for a second bookable offence. The Waru Waru boys went into the halftime break trailing 1–0 but remained determined to fight their way back into the contest.

Playing with a numerical disadvantage for more than an hour, Chapungu displayed remarkable resilience and commitment against sustained pressure from the home side. Blanket Mine FC eventually doubled their advantage through a second own goal before Mbonisi Ncube sealed the victory in the 80th minute with a powerful strike that beat the Chapungu goalkeeper.

While the result did not go Chapungu's way, the team's fighting spirit and determination in difficult circumstances were evident throughout.
